SFPS arrest wanted youth and local man in separate incidents

SFPS locate and arrest wanted male

On January 17th 2025, the Smiths Falls Police received information of a wanted person hiding out in a residence in Smiths Falls. The wanted youth male was deemed unlawfully at large from a detention centre.

Members of Smiths Falls Police, including the SFPS crime unit and the SFPS RPAS (remotely piloted aircraft system) were deployed for scene containment around the residence. The accused was successfully located and arrested without incident.

The accused was wanted on warrants with neighboring police jurisdictions. Custody of the accused was transferred over to OPP Lanark County.

Traffic stop leads to arrest

On January 17th 2025, at approximately 11:26 p.m. a member of the Smiths Falls Police conducted a traffic stop for a vehicle with an obstructed plate and occupants of the vehicle not properly wearing seat belts.

Upon further investigation, it was learned that the vehicle passenger was in breach of their conditions of release from a previous arrest. 19 year old Tristan Sweet of Smiths Falls was arrested on scene. The accused stands charged with failing to comply with undertaking (x 1). The accused was released and is scheduled to appear in court at a later date.
